Australian Art Pottery: 1900 - 1950 

Edited by Kevin Fahy, John Freeland, Keith Free, and Andrew Simpson

Published by Casuarina Press, Sydney, 2004

First Edition as a Limited Edition of 2,000 copies, this is copy number 1295

BRAND NEW

With 480 colour plates

"The result of a five year in preparation which has exposed a number of previously unheralded potters and re-assessed the work of others. Edited by Kevin Fahy, John Freeland, Keith Free and Andrew Simpson, Australian Art Pottery 1900-1950 includes nine thematic essays and over 118 authoritative biographies of the best art potters. 

The scholarly text is sharply focused by more than 480 colour images of carefully selected objects chosen from the best public and private collections of pottery in the country. Many examples are illustrated here for the first time. Reflecting a commitment to excellence, both the essays and biographies are prepared by 23 of Australia's most accomplished art historians, curators, critics and collectors. 

Essay themes include the Brisbane's Harvey School by Glenn Cooke; Art Pottery and China Painting in Western Australian: A few Tall Poppies by Dorothy Erickson; The Sydney Technical College Arts and Crafts School by Keith Free; Industrial Art Pottery an Early and Enduring Presence and Indigenous Reference in Australian Pottery: Appropriation, Adaption and Abstraction by John Freeland; The Emergence of Studio Pottery and the Folk Craft Modernists by Noris Ioannou; Studio Pottery in Tasmanian by Glenda King; Melbourne Studio Pottery of the 1930s: The Melbourne Tech Group by Terence Lane; and Merric Boyd and the Murrumbeena Pottery by Joe Pascoe.'" - The Publisher.
